Mixed vegetable ramen in a mug

We’re making instant ramen in a mug for this simple recipe and adding tasty frozen veggies, chili, some stock, and spring onions for a bit of crunch. It’s a quick way to amp up the flavor of a basic ramen packet.
For this recipe, you need a large mug. It has to fit the soup, noodles, and vegetables. You can also use a larger bowl and add a larger quantity of ingredients.

Ingredients

  • 1 package ramen noodles Nongshim ramen is a great choice
  • 1 cup vegetable stock you can use chicken, beef, or seafood stock too
  • 2 tbsp frozen broccoli, peas, and carrots
  • 2 tsp soy sauce
  • ½ tsp chili sauce or paste
  • 1 spring onion sliced

Instructions

  • Break up the noodles into smaller bits. Place them in the mug.
  • Add all the other ingredients (liquids and solids).
  • Microwave for about 2 to 3 minutes. It depends on your microwave, but it might take a minute longer. Check after 2.5 minutes.
